Breaking: Christchurch mosque attacker's conviction appeal application declined by NZ court

Schriftgröße

A New Zealand court declines an application by the Australian man who murdered 51 people at two mosques in 2019 to appeal his convictions.

NSW DPP Sally Dowling accused of leaking story and lying to inquiry

A parliamentary committee report recommends considering the removal of NSW Director of Public Prosecutions Sally Dowling SC, accusing her of authorizing a media leak to discredit a judge and falsely denying it during an inquiry. The report, which faced dissent from some members, has been called the "worst" by Attorney-General Michael Daley, who expressed full confidence in the DPP and will review the findings.
